TEEN

TEEN is a psychedelic pop band formed in Brooklyn, New York, in 2011. The group centres on the Lieberson sisters: Teeny Lieberson on vocals, guitar and keyboards, Lizzie Lieberson on keyboards and vocals, and Katherine Lieberson on drums and vocals. Boshra AlSaadi joins on bass and vocals. The band also begins with Teeny Lieberson after she leaves Here We Go Magic to make music with her sisters and longtime friends, including Jane Herships and former member Maia Ibar.

Early releases and sound

The band debuts with the digital-only EP Little Doods, which sets out a loose, lo-fi psychedelic pop sound with references to the Paisley Underground, including acts such as Opal and Rain Parade. Their first full-length album, In Limbo, is recorded in the summer of 2011 in a converted barn in rural Connecticut and released by Carpark Records in 2012. The album places pop and tribal elements to the fore, with tracks such as “Better”, “Sleep in Noise” and “Unable” showing the band’s use of repetition, organ, tremolo synths and layered vocals.

Albums and collaboration

TEEN releases three full-length albums: In Limbo in 2012, The Way and Color in 2014 and Love Yes in 2016. In Limbo is mixed and produced with Sonic Boom of Spacemen 3 and Spectrum, whose influence adds atmosphere and texture to the record. The band’s arrangements are built around morphing keyboards, driving synths and percussion, with each member’s vocals used as part of the overall sound.
